WebThe parclo A4 is one of the most popular designs, as all movements from the arterial road to the entrance ramps are made by right-hand turns, providing for a safer entrance to the freeway by eliminating left-hand turns into opposing traffic (which require queues waiting to make such turns).

For existing highways, operational problems on a … fitness books amazonhttp://onlinemanuals.txdot.gov/txdotmanuals/rdw/ramps_and_direct_connections.htm can i add oatmeal to smoothiesWebMinimum lane width: The minimum lane width is 12 feet (3.7 m), identical to most US and state highways. Shoulder width: The minimum width of the left paved shoulder is 4 feet (1.2 m), and of the right paved shoulder 10 feet (3.0 m).
